Core officials of the J.H. Cerilles State College from Pagadian City, Zamboanga Del Sur Province, visited some of the defined working offices of the Zamboanga Peninsula Polytechnic State University for the benchmarking rite today, January 17. JHCSC has been very notable in the Zamboanga Peninsula in catering free tertiary education and producing professionals. The State College is hopeful to apply the shared ‘best norms ‘of the ZPPSU for its betterment and with acceptable working behaviors. The activity is led by ZPPSU Vice President for Administration and Finance Prof. Josephine L. Sulasula with ZPPSU Vice President for Research and Extensions Dr . Bonnie A. Andabon and ZPPSU key officials #OneZPPSU

Zamboanga Peninsula Polytechnic State University (ZPPSU) and Vice President for PASUC-Mindanao, Dr. Nelson P. Cabral led the evaluation of Dr. Joy C. Capistrano for her second term as President of Augusan Del Sur State College of Agriculture and Technology (ASSCAT) at the Sports and Socio-Cultural Center in Bunawan, Agusan del Sur, on January 12-13, 2024. Dr. Nelson P. Cabral, serving as the Chair of the Evaluation Committee alongside the esteemed Honorable Committee Members, conducted interviews and discussions with Non-Teaching Personnel, Faculty Personnel, Deans, and Directors, focusing on Dr. Capistrano’s achievements during her first term as ASSCAT President. Vice President of the ASSCAT Faculty Association Engr. Manuel T. Tablada Jr., Vice President of ASSCAT SSG Ms. Angelica L. Talaugon and committee members such as CHED Caraga Regional Director Dr. Alma S. Patron, PASUC-President Dr. Tirso A. Ronquillo, and Vice President of ASSCAT Alumni Association Ms. Esmeralda G. Claro collaborated with Dr. Cabral to comprehensively assess Dr. Capistrano’s leadership during her first term. This evaluation is significant as it plays a crucial role in determining the future path of ASSCAT under Dr. Capistrano’s regime. The diverse composition of the committee, representing various stakeholders, ensures a well-rounded assessment. #OneZPPSU
